Delhi-based cab aggregating platform TaxiVaxi has raised $500K in second round of Seed funding from HNIs. With the newly raised capital, the startup will be adding more services, enhance its technology and capabilities and develop the team further. It had earlier raised angel funding in November last year.

Founded in December 2014 by Neeraj Tayal, Ankit Gupta and Vinod Kumar, TaxiVaxi allows booking of radio taxi, tour taxi, self drive cars and carpooling from multiple operators and vendors on one platform. The startups has developed a solution where users can check availability, compare fares, check ETA, book, and plan their rides.

Apart from its consumer-facing segment, TaxiVaxi also caters to the corporate segment, offering them a separate web-based solution bundled with its app.

Speaking on the second round of funding, NeerajTayal, Co-founder and CEO, TaxiVaxi.com, said, ‘We are very pleased to have secured a second round of funding in such as short span of time. We have grown exponentially since our launch and are one of the few start-ups in India to show a profitable status in this short span of time. The second round will be a structured transaction and we will be using the funds to expand into more cities, strengthening our technology base and increasing workforce. We are expanding our presence in corporate travel segment with cashless/ paperless travel for employees for multiple travel options and we are receiving really good response so far.’

Presently, the startup operates in 300 cities across the country including Delhi, Mumbai, Pune, Gurgaon, Jaipur, and Lucknow among others. It has a current user base of 15000+ and 20 corporate clients with aggressive plans to grow upto 500 cities and achieve a target user base of 1000,000, by the end of 2016. TaxiVaxi also claims to have between 125-150 cab companies including Ola and Uber on its platform and has partnered with about 15 radio taxi operators and has about 20 corporate clients, which include luxury retail brand Good Earth and global human resource firm, AON Hewitt among others.

The startup recently launched an iOS app to expand its customer base including a new feature TaxiVaxi Wallet.

It competes with other cab aggregators like Scoot, EK and TaxiPixi among others.
